Popular Welding Qualifications

Despite the fact that the American Welding Society’s standard CW credential helps make you eligible for the majority of employment opportunities, specific fields require their own specialized certificate. Some of the most-well-known of these appear below.

  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for those that work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ders who focus on boiler and pressurized vessels
  •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• CW Credentials to become a Certified Welder

The subsequent table features labor and wages estimates for welders in Oregon through 2022.

Oregon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 4,400 5,030 14% 170
Oregon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$27,300 $39,400 $53,000

Source: O*Net Online

Everything You Need to be Doing to Be Prepared for Welder Schools in Oregon

If it is the right time to choose which certified welding schools you want to sign up for, there are several items that you should consider looking into. It might seem as though there are dozens of welding specialist schools in Dunes City, OR, but you still have to select the training course that will best guide you to your professional objectives. Initially, you must be sure that the class is certified by the AWS. After looking into the accreditation situation, make sure that you look a little bit further to make certain the school you want can provide you with the proper training.

  • Choose classes that cover AWS SENSE standards
  • Make certain the institution trains with technology that fits up-to-date trade guidelines
  • See if the college offers financial assistance
  • Ensure that the school’s program features training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
